51,000 calls a day from a single user is roughly one API call every 1.7 seconds, running non-stop for 24 hours. That’s almost certainly an automated pipeline – not a human typing. Disney almost certainly has some kind of content pipeline (subtitles, metadata, localization, image tagging) running through their Claude integration. The framing of „one employee“ is a bit misleading – it’s probably one service account tied to one engineer’s team running batch jobs. What’s actually interesting is that this implies Disney has enough trust in Claude’s output quality to put it in production pipelines at that volume.
